# cat /sys/power/state
standby disk
1. 睡眠 (sleep)
睡眠可能有兩種方式:mem和standby,這兩種方式都是suspend to ram,簡稱str,只是standby耗電更多一些,返回到正常工作方式時間更短一些而已。
只需要# echo standby > /sys/power/state
就可以了。
2. 休眠 (hibernation)
休眠也有兩種方式:shutdown和platform。shutdown是通常的方式,比較可靠一些。如果你的系統上acpi支援非常好,那就有機會支援platform方式。啟用的方式稍有不同:
# echo platform > /sys/power/disk; echo disk > /sys/power/state or
# echo shutdown > /sys/power/disk; echo disk > /sys/power/state
注意休眠有乙個前提,就是在系統啟動時需要指定resume裝置,也就是休眠的映象需要儲存的分割槽。一般都用swap分割槽來做。
指定方式是:
kernel /boot/vmlinuz root=/dev/sda1 resume=/dev/sda2 vga=0x314 ...
這樣在系統啟動時,核心會檢查resume中的內容,如果存在上次休眠的映象,那核心便會將映象讀入記憶體,恢復正常工作狀態。
android 休眠喚醒命令
1 adb shell
2 echo "mem" > sys/power/state 系統進入休眠,相當於待機
3 echo 「disk」 > /sys/power/state 系統進入休眠
4 echo "on" > sys/power/state 系統喚醒
android 螢幕適配實用的
看了很多文章,大多數都是跟你講理論。什麼適配。布局適配。dimen。適配。等等。說的很對 但是並不能解決問題。我總結了以下4個方法 1.用dp,這裡指的是豎直方向。寫成dp看起來差不多。水平方向的話。如果螢幕尺寸太大。仍然適配不了。2.多用weight。這個辦法是最簡單的 3.dimen檔案。這個東...
android 實用方法的總結
android為了給開發這實現某些功能提供了很多的方法,下面是我的一些總結,希望對某些同學有所幫助,大概有 儲存 轉換格式 http訪問網路等等。1 在某些情況下我們會載入本地的 設定在介面作為背景或者頭像,當然背景的設定是需要bitmap物件或者drawable,這就需要我們對本地 進行轉換,將檔...
實用Linux命令
lsof i 6379 檢視某個埠的程式有沒有起起來。netstat tnlp 可以檢視監聽的埠,其中l是listening,p是顯示program,n是顯示ip而不是name,t看起來是只檢視tcp的內容。每5秒檢視記憶體使用或者cpu使用 1 linux啟動過程 開啟電源 bios開機自檢 引導...